Subject: Large-Deal Discounting

Board,

Effective next quarter, deals above 250 seats at Quarrelstone Systems require VP sign-off for discounts over 12%. No exceptions via regional leads. Margin erosion on the Fenwick account forced this. Full policy circulates Friday. The strategic rationale is summarized in the confidential note below.

management briefing: Only 33 of the 205 pilot accounts renewed Kasath, so a churn review is set for October 17. Weniusek Logistics is in early talks to buy Holethax Freight for about $345.6 million.

## SDK Parity Checks

Heads up: the Brindlewick Swift SDK lags the Kotlin one by roughly one release, so customers may report missing methods that actually exist on Android. Before escalating, run the parity diff tool against the Fenwick matrix service — it tells you exactly which endpoints differ. The tool hits our internal comparison API, so you'll need credentials. Use the key below when calling the parity service.

gateway credential: vxb3-o9a

Subject: DR drill Thursday — ORM refactor branch

Hi plugin folks,

Heads up: we're running a disaster-recovery drill Thursday on the Fernwheel staging cluster while the legacy ORM refactor lands. Your plugins may see brief schema flapping — totally expected. If your sandbox account gets locked during the failover, use the drill recovery passphrase below.

strongbox words: raldor-eliir-lamael

# Break-Glass: CompactKite Log Compaction

Hey reviewer — if compaction on the Ferrow message queue wedges and on-call can't reach the admin plane, break-glass applies. Grab the emergency operator role, pause compaction on the stuck partition, and file an incident note within an hour. Unsealing the emergency credential bundle requires the recovery passphrase shown directly below.

unlock words, kajog-bahif: wendor-praael-ralys-julvan-kasath-kelys-wenmir-wenius-julax

Changelog 2.8.0 — Nightwren backfill scheduler. Defaults changed: nightly window now starts at 01:30 instead of 00:00, max concurrent backfills dropped from 8 to 4, and failed jobs retry twice with jitter. Plugins relying on the old window must declare it explicitly. The scheduler ships with these default configuration values.

deployment values, bahop-fahag:
[silok]
host = silok.lumictech.test
user = silok_svc
database = silok_prod